Rubfila International Limited has announced the closure of its trading window for dealing in the company's securities. This closure is in accordance with the SEBI (Prohibition of Insider Trading) Regulations, 2015.
The trading window will be shut from January 1, 2026, and will remain closed until 48 hours after the declaration of the unaudited financial statements for the quarter ended December 31, 2025.
The company has stated that the date of the Board meeting for the declaration of these financial results will be intimated in due course. Shareholders and connected persons are advised to adhere to this trading window closure.
